              請(qǐng)閱讀下面短文,掌握其大意,然后從各題所給的四個(gè)選項(xiàng)(A、B、C和D)中,選出最佳選項(xiàng),并在答題卡上將該選項(xiàng)的標(biāo)號(hào)涂黑。

            Eleven-year-old Angela had something wrong with her nervous system(神經(jīng)系統(tǒng)).She was unable to 1. In fact, she could hardly make any  2.Although she believed that she had a 3chance of recovering, the doctors said that 4, if any, could come back to normal after getting this disease. Having heard this, the little girl was not  5. There, lying in her hospital bed, she  6that no matter what the doctors said, her going back to school was  7.

              She was moved to a specialized health center, and whatever method could be tried was used. Still she would not  8. It seemed that she was  9.The doctors were all fond of her and taught her about  10that she could make it. Every day Angela would lie there,  11doing her mental exercise.

              One day,  12she was imagining her legs moving again, it seemed as though a miracle(奇跡)happened: The bed began to  13!“Look, what I'm doing! Look! I can do it! I moved! I moved!" she  14.

              Of course, at this very moment everyone else in the hospital was  15. More importantly, they were running  16safety.

              People were crying, and equipment was  17. You see, it was an earthquake. But don't 18that to Angela. She has  19that she did it ,just as she had never doubted that she would recover. And now only a few years later, she's back in school. You see, to such a person who can  20the earth, such a disease is a small problem, isn't it?

          1.A. see            B. hear             C. talk             D. walk

          2.A. progress       B. difference       C. movement     D. achievement

          3.A. poor           B. good             C. little           D. special

          4.A. few           B .all          C. some             D. most

          5.A. satisfied      B. delighted        C. surprised        D. discouraged

          6.A. insisted       B. sighed       C. feared       D. promised

          7.A. true           B. doubtful         C. certain      D. impossible

          8.A. get up         B. give up      C. turn up      D. stand up

          9.A. disappointed   B. proud        C. troubled         D.  undefeatable

          10.A. thinking      B. expecting        C. pretending       D. imagining

          11.A. sadly             B. madly        C. carefully        D. faithfully

          12.A. as            B. since            C. after            D. before

          13.A. fly           B. move             C. roll             D. speak

          14.A. jumped        B. wondered         C. screamed         D. recovered

          15.A. frightened        B. pleased      C. touched      D. encouraged

          16.A. in            B. by           C. for          D. with

          17.A. rising        B. falling      C. missing      D. gathering

          18.A. tell          B. do           C. give             D. show

          19.A. noticed       B. supposed         C. believed         D. discovered

          20.A. push          B. shock        C. shake            D. save
